Transaction 11583a5f2ff3bbe7ad2455ea26ef3e1e1168d1db56cbc195ab66ebee913f938a
1 Input
1 Output
-
11583a5f2ff3bbe7ad2455ea26ef3e1e1168d1db56cbc195ab66ebee913f938a:0
- value
- 163076054
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 545995e801ee928caa8ff56fe7f63df40dec3f7b OP_EQUALVERIFY OP_CHECKSIG
- address
- 18h15dSsNwN1DPhk34DNMEAXnvmLpNQfsY